Produktbeschreibung
Our traditional value systems rest too much on moral passivity and obedience, and on elitist and male-dominated interpretations of the good. Some of them are harmed further by a Western bias and by incomplete accounts of basic ethical values. Conscience must now become a global force for good, or we could well be gravely damaging ourselves and the natural environment that is our only lifeboat, and without which we have no future. Ethical living at every level- from the individual to the global - is the only way to achieve what we all want most: the deepest, richest and most sustainable well-being. At the heart of human goodness, of a life fired by conscience, are generosity, harmlessness and truthfulness as the right and good way to manage our daily lives at all levels - personal, familial, organizational, national and global. Human nature, science and our variegated moral heritage all support this contention, which logically leads to a set of core values that provide specific details for the content of ethical living.
